These include problems with transportation and child care, the practices and attitudes of some providers, language barriers, and cultural differences between patients and providers.

<h3><u>What is prenatal care?</u></h3>

The medical attention a woman receives while she is pregnant is referred to as prenatal care. Pregnancy outcomes can be improved by lowering the prevalence of low birthweight and preterm births, which makes timely and adequate prenatal treatment crucial. By diagnosing fetal defects, early and adequate prenatal treatment can lower rates of infant mortality and long-term disability while also encouraging healthy pregnancies. The potential to influence healthy behaviors, such as exercise, healthy food, and encouragement to stop smoking and drinking, are additional advantages of prenatal care.
